Introdução ao CSS

Página 1

O CSS (Cascading Style Sheets) é uma linguagem de estilo utilizada para definir a aparência e o layout de documentos HTML. Ele permite separar o conteúdo do documento da sua apresentação visual, tornando a manutenção do código mais fácil e eficiente.

O CSS funciona através da seleção de elementos HTML e da aplicação de regras de estilo a esses elementos. As regras de estilo podem definir propriedades como cor, fonte, tamanho, espaçamento, posição e muito mais.

Para utilizar o CSS em um documento HTML, é necessário criar um arquivo separado com extensão .css, que contenha as regras de estilo. Esse arquivo deve ser referenciado no documento HTML através da tag <link>.

A sintaxe básica do CSS é composta por um seletor, que indica o elemento HTML a ser estilizado, seguido por um bloco de declarações de estilo, delimitado por chaves. Cada declaração de estilo é composta por uma propriedade e um valor, separados por dois pontos e finalizados por ponto e vírgula.

Por exemplo, para definir a cor de fundo de um elemento <div> como vermelho, o código CSS seria:

div { background-color: red; }

Existem diversos tipos de seletores CSS, que permitem selecionar elementos com base em sua classe, ID, tipo, hierarquia e outros critérios. Além disso, é possível utilizar pseudo-classes e pseudo-elementos para estilizar elementos com base em seu estado ou posição.

O CSS também suporta o uso de unidades de medida, que podem ser fixas (como pixels) ou relativas (como porcentagem ou em). As unidades relativas são especialmente úteis para criar layouts responsivos, que se adaptam a diferentes tamanhos de tela.

Em resumo, o CSS é uma ferramenta fundamental para criar páginas web visualmente atraentes e bem estruturadas. Com ele, é possível separar a apresentação visual do conteúdo do documento, facilitando a manutenção e atualização do código. Além disso, o CSS oferece diversas opções de seletores, propriedades e unidades de medida, permitindo criar layouts flexíveis e responsivos.

Now answer the exercise about the content:

_Qual é a função do CSS em um documento HTML?

You are right! Congratulations, now go to the next page

You missed! Try again.

Next page of the Free Ebook:

2Sintaxe do CSS

Earn your Certificate for this Course for Free! by downloading the Cursa app and reading the ebook there. Available on Google Play or App Store!

Get it on Google Play Get it on App Store

+ 6.5 million
students

Free and Valid
Certificate with QR Code

48 thousand free
exercises

4.8/5 rating in
app stores

Free courses in
video, audio and text